Apparel Marketing Specialization
The Apparel Marketing specialization prepares students for a wide variety of careers in the fashion industry:
- Retail Merchandiser
- Sales Representative
- Department or Store Manager
- Trend Forecaster
- Buyer
- Fashion Stylist
- Fashion Coordinator
- Product Developer
- Operations Manager
Courses in the specialization include Store Operations, Buying, Visual Technologies, Marketing, Management and Accounting. The curriculum includes selected electives including courses in Business, Advertising and Public Relations. This flexibility allows students to focus their studies on a secondary area of their choice. Apparel Marketing students often complete minors in Business or Mass Communications.
When paired with appropriate elective coursework, students can prepare themselves to become:
- Store Owner
- Fashion Journalist
- Fashion Photographer
- Fashion Event Planner
Apparel Marketing students complete an internship between their junior and senior years which serves to prepare them for a successful career in the fashion industry. Past students have interned in New York City, Kansas City, Dallas, Los Angeles, and London, England.
International study is highly encouraged during students' course of study. Study Tours and Study Abroad programs are available.
